Question
g(t)=(t - 10)(t + 1)
- what are the zeros of the function?
write the smaller t first, and the larger t second.
smaller t=
larger t=
- what is the vertex of the parabola?
Step1: Set function to zero
$(t - 10)(t + 1) = 0$
Step2: Solve for t values
$t - 10 = 0 \Rightarrow t = 10$; $t + 1 = 0 \Rightarrow t = -1$
Step3: Determine smaller and larger t
Smaller t = -1, larger t = 10
Step4: Find axis of symmetry (t-vertex)
$t = \frac{-1 + 10}{2} = 4.5$
Step5: Calculate g(4.5) for vertex
$g(4.5) = (4.5 - 10)(4.5 + 1) = (-5.5)(5.5) = -30.25$
